1. 基础信息

导读:

  1. 核心差异
  2. 功能深度对比
  3. 使用场景建议
  4. 社区与资源

Shadowrocket(小火箭)和 Loon 都是 iOS 平台上主流的代理工具,核心功能相似但设计理念和用户体验有显著差异,以下是详细对比:

维度 Shadowrocket Loon
开发者 Guangming Li(个人) Loon Team(团队)
价格 $2.99(一次性买断) $2.99(一次性买断)
国区 已下架(需外区账号) 已下架(需外区账号)
历史 2015年上线,老牌工具 2019年上线,相对较新

核心差异

界面与交互

  • Shadowrocket:传统 iOS 风格,功能入口直接但界面略显陈旧,设置项平铺展示,新手可能觉得信息过载
  • Loon:现代化 Material Design 设计,分层级菜单,可视化程度高(流量图表、节点延迟柱状图),操作更符合直觉

协议支持

  • Shadowrocket:支持 SSR(ShadowsocksR)、Shadowsocks、VMess、VLESS、Trojan、HTTP(S)、SOCKS5、Snell
  • Loon不支持 SSR,支持其他主流协议(SS、VMess、VLESS、Trojan、HTTP(S)、SOCKS5)

注:SSR 目前已逐渐淘汰,除非你有遗留的 SSR 节点,否则此差异影响不大

配置方式

  • Shadowrocket:配置文件逻辑简单,节点+规则二合一,适合直接导入订阅链接即用
  • Loon:采用插件系统,支持远程脚本、规则集、复写(Rewrite)分离管理,配置更模块化,适合精细化分流

功能深度对比

性能与耗电

  • Loon 更优:采用更高效的 Network Extension 实现,同等条件下 CPU 占用更低,续航表现明显优于 Shadowrocket
  • Shadowrocket:长时间开启后台刷新时耗电相对较高

脚本与扩展

  • Shadowrocket:支持 JavaScript 脚本(基于 HTTP Capture),但功能相对基础
  • Loon:脚本系统更强大(类 Surge 语法),支持:
    • 定时任务(Cron)
    • 复杂的请求/响应改写
    • 外部资源引用(Script Hub 生态丰富)

MitM(HTTPS 解密)

两者都支持证书安装和解密,但 Loon 的证书管理界面更直观,且对 QUIC/HTTP3 的处理更完善。

使用场景建议

选择 Shadowrocket 如果你:

  • 需要兼容 SSR 旧节点
  • 追求"导入即用"的简单体验
  • 依赖大量历史配置文件(转换成本高)
  • 需要与 macOS 版 Shadowrocket 配合使用(注:Mac 版功能较弱)

选择 Loon 如果你:

  • 重视电池续航和设备发热控制
  • 喜欢折腾分流规则、去广告脚本(Loon 的插件生态在中文圈很活跃)
  • 需要复杂的自动化任务(如定时测速、自动切换节点)
  • 偏好现代化的 UI 设计

社区与资源

  • Shadowrocket:用户基数大,教程多,但近年更新放缓(维护模式)
  • Loon:中文 Telegram 群组活跃,开发者响应快,每月更新频繁,适合喜欢尝试新功能的用户

对于普通用户只是翻墙浏览网页,两者差异不大;对于进阶用户需要精细化流量管理(如分流、脚本、去广告),Loon 是更优选择,尤其在 iOS 16/17 系统上稳定性和耗电表现更好,如果只能买一个,建议根据你的节点类型(有无 SSR)和是否愿意学习新配置逻辑来决定。

您可以还会对下面的文章感兴趣: